Yes you can. But there may be a transfer fee.. $10 to $50 seems the norm. There would also be a 'slightly random' period of time during which you can't trade any securities that are being transfered. Places like sharebuilder will lock you in for 30 days, others take 7-10 days, it really depends on both the sending and receiving brokers, etc. ------------------ IP: Logged |

Re: TimeWarner contract from the horse's mouth: QBID: A Conversation With Frank Olsen PALM SPRINGS, Calif., Feb 19, 2004 /PRNewswire-FirstCall via COMTEX/ -- During a question and answer session between Frank Olsen, CEO of Triangle Multimedia, Inc. and a group of investors, Mr. Olsen was quoted in the following conversation: "I will try to cover as many topics I can from the calls I have received about the functions and goals of the company. "I get constant questions regarding our contract with the Time-Warner Cable Systems. Our ten-year contract enables us to place our signal throughout the Time-Warner system on a market-by-market basis. After we meet their strict broadcast standards we expect to be throughout their system in the months to come." IP: Logged |
